TRIO Helps Students Succeed

Âé¶¹ÊÓÆµ offers TRIO Student Support Services (SSS) , a federally funded program designed to help underrepresented students reach their academic and career goals.
TRIO provides free, personalized support to students enrolled in two-year programs. Services include:
- One-on-one advising
- Tutoring and study skills workshops
- Financial aid guidance and financial literacy
- Transfer planning to four-year colleges
- Access to a resource and study room
- Cultural events and scholarship support
To qualify, students must be enrolled at Âé¶¹ÊÓÆµ Tech, demonstrate academic need, and meet at least one requirement: being a first-generation college student, meeting federal income guidelines, or having a documented disability.
“TRIO is an academic support program, but at the heart of what we do is understand that in order to be successful, students have to be seen holistically. The only assumption we make about our students is that they have a goal they want to reach, and we are here to help them navigate it. Knowing that once they go to college and graduate, they can now help their families and communities do the same,” said Ashley Beeman, Trio Assistant Director.

About Âé¶¹ÊÓÆµ
Founded in 1972, Âé¶¹ÊÓÆµ Tech is the largest stand-alone technical college in Minnesota. With campuses in Brooklyn Park and Eden Prairie, the college offers degree and non-degree courses in over 40 programs in the skilled trades and high-demand career fields. Achieving a high job placement rate, Âé¶¹ÊÓÆµ Tech prepares students for high-paying employment opportunities.
